Juwan Howard Gets Into Altercation With Lance Stephenson During Shootaround Before Game 4

Filed: May 20, 2012 2:27 PM CDT by Riley Schmitt
Filed under: Blog Featured, Featured, NBA
Steve Mitchell-US PRESSWIRE

Juwan Howard of the Miami Heat is a long respected veteran in the NBA.  Before Game 4 against the Indiana Pacers, Howard had words with Pacers guard Lance Stephenson.  Howard was not amused with the choking gesture that Stephenson gave to LeBron James.  The situation was defused before violence broke out.
